Individual complaints are consumer-submitted and unverified by NHTSA engineers — the agency's role at this stage is to collect, index, and make them searchable. What matters for federal action is the pattern: when many owners of the same HONDA ACCORD cohort independently describe similar equipment:other:labels failures, defect investigators have grounds to open a PE and request manufacturer data. Complaint Description
MY DAUGHTER PURCHASED A NEW HONDA ACCORD ON 10/31/2014 FROM PLAZA AUTO MALL, 2740 NOSTRAND AVENUE, BROOKLYN NY 11210. THE VEHICLE DID NOT HAVE THE MSRP STICKER ATTACHED TO THE WINDOW, AS REQUIRED BY FEDERAL LAW. THE STICKER IS REQUIRED BY GEICO INSURANCE COMPANY TO AVOID CANCELLATION. PLEASE HELP ME TO OBTAIN THE MSRP FROM THE DEALERSHIP. THANK YOU. *TR
